Saber Of The King's Bodyguards, 1st Model, 1814
Saber of the King's Bodyguards, 1st model, 1814. Gilded brass guard, 4 prongs, shell bearing the coat of arms of France, crown, etc. Plate signed “Versaille,” BB hallmarks; hollow-ground blade; back marked “Manufacture Royale de Klingenthal, September 1814.” On one side: fleurs-de-lis, a trophy, and the King’s bodyguard; on the other: a sun and a trophy. BB hallmark for Bick and Borson. Wooden grip with shagreen and double silver filigree. Leather scabbard with gilded bronze fittings bearing hallmarks.
